最新报道:According to Bijie.com, the U.S. federal government partially shut down again starting at midnight on October 1st. Analysts point out that since 1981, there have been 14 federal government shutdowns in the United States, most lasting one or two days. However, due to Trump's current tariffs and dispute with Federal Reserve Chairman Powell, this shutdown is likely to have a greater impact than previous ones. When the shutdown was confirmed in the early hours of October 1st, gold spot and December futures prices hit record highs of $3,862 and $3,903 per ounce, respectively. C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in and Ethereum also surged, demonstrating market uncertainty and a strong desire to seek safe havens. (Caixin.com)
